Decision
Planning Permission on 5th December 2005
Conditions / Refusal Reasons
That the development must be begun not later than the expiration of three years beginning with the date of this permission and if this condition is not complied with this permission shall lapse.
Reason: By virtue of Sections 91 to 95 of the Town and Country Planning Act 1990 as amended by section 51 of the Planning and Compulsory Purchase Act 2004.
That samples of all materials to be used in the external construction and finishes of the development hereby permitted shall be subm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ority before the development is commenced.
Reason: To ensure that the details of the development are satisfactory in accordance with Policy G8 of the ad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
That development shall not begin until a detailed specification of the type, design and external finish of all windows, external doors and rainwater goods has been subm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ority.
Reason: To ensure that the details of the development are satisfactory in accordance with Policy G8 of the ad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
That no development shall take place until full details of measures for bat mitigation and conservation have been submitted to and approved in writing by South Oxfordshire District Council. These measures should include a bat mitigation strategy. The works shall be implemented in accordance with the approved DEFRA licence unless otherwise approved by the Local Planning Authority. All work should cease immediately if bats are discovered during the works and advice south from English Nature.
Reason: To safeguard the habitat of a protected species in accordance with Policy C14 of the ad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
That a scheme for maintaining STNBRO3, bridle path during the progress of works, shall be subm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ority, prior to the commencement of any works.
Reason: To protect the bridle path in accordance with Policy R7 of the ad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
That development shall not begin until a scheme for the disposal of foul sewage has been submitted to and approved in writing by the Local Planning Authority.
Reason: In the interests of public health and to avoid pollution in accordance with Policy G7 of the adopted South Oxfordshire Local Plan.
